What are the first 100 Fry words?

Back

The first 100 Fry words are a list of high-frequency words that are essential for reading and writing proficiency. They are commonly used in educational settings to help students develop their literacy skills.

Why is it important to learn Fry words?

Back

Learning Fry words is important because they make up a significant portion of the words used in written English. Mastery of these words helps students improve their reading fluency and comprehension.

What is phonemic awareness?

Back

Phonemic awareness is the ability to recognize and manipulate the individual sounds (phonemes) in spoken words. It is a critical skill for developing reading and spelling abilities.

How do Fry words relate to reading fluency?

Back

Fry words contribute to reading fluency by allowing students to recognize common words quickly, which helps them read smoothly and with greater comprehension.
